]> gitweb.stoutner.com Git - PrivacyBrowserAndroid.git/blobdiff - app/src/main/assets/es/guide_local_storage.html
Standardize the app bar icon size. https://redmine.stoutner.com/issues/877
[PrivacyBrowserAndroid.git] / app / src / main / assets / es / guide_local_storage.html
index b8600ebffa413ab4ce81c5234d4da7364aff41b1..23351e5d8b46a644d35698bff729d52f0cba45c3 100644 (file)
@@ -1,93 +1,90 @@
 <!--
-  Copyright 2016-2017 Soren Stoutner <soren@stoutner.com>.
+  Copyright © 2016-2018,2020-2022 Soren Stoutner <soren@stoutner.com>.
 
-  Translation 2017 Jose A. León Becerra.  Copyright assigned to Soren Stoutner <soren@stoutner.com>.
+  Translation 2017-2018,2021 Jose A. León.  Copyright assigned to Soren Stoutner <soren@stoutner.com>.
 
-  Este archivo es parte de Navegador Privado (Privacy Browser) <https://www.stoutner.com/privacy-browser>.
+  This file is part of Privacy Browser Android <https://www.stoutner.com/privacy-browser-android>.
 
-  Navegador Privado (Privacy Browser) es software libre: puedes redistribuirlo y/o modificarlo
-  bajo los términos de la Licencia Pública General GNU, como se ha publicado por
-  la Fundación del Software Libre, tanto la versión 3 de la Licencia, o
-  (a su opción) cualquier versión posterior.
+  Privacy Browser Android is free software: you can redistribute it and/or modify
+  it under the terms of the GNU General Public License as published by
+  the Free Software Foundation, either version 3 of the License, or
+  (at your option) any later version.
 
-  Navegador Privado (Privacy Browser) es distribuído con la esperanza de que será útil,
-  pero SIN NINGUNA GARANTÍA; ni siquiera la garantía implícita de
-  MERCANTILIDAD o APTITUD PARA UN PROPÓSITO PARTICULAR.  Vea la
-  Licencia Pública General para más detalles.
+  Privacy Browser Android is distributed in the hope that it will be useful,
+  but WITHOUT ANY WARRANTY; without even the implied warranty of
+  MERCHANTABILITY or FITNESS FOR A PARTICULAR PURPOSE.  See the
+  GNU General Public License for more details.
 
-  Usted debería haber recibido una copia de la Licencia Pública General GNU
-  junto con Navegador Privado (Privacy Browser).  Si no es así, vea <http://www.gnu.org/licenses/>. -->
+  You should have received a copy of the GNU General Public License
+  along with Privacy Browser Android.  If not, see <http://www.gnu.org/licenses/>. -->
 
 <html>
     <head>
-        <style>
-            h3 {
-                color: 0D4781;
-            }
-
-            img.title {
-                vertical-align: bottom;
-                height: 32;
-                width: 32;
-            }
-        </style>
+        <meta charset="UTF-8">
+
+        <link rel="stylesheet" href="../css/theme.css">
+
+        <!-- Setting the color scheme instructs the WebView to respect `prefers-color-scheme` @media CSS. -->
+        <meta name="color-scheme" content="light dark">
     </head>
 
     <body>
-        <h3><img class="title" src="../en/images/cookie_dark_blue.png"> Cookies de primera parte</h3>
+        <h3><svg class="header"><use href="../shared_images/cookie.svg#icon"/></svg> Cookies de primera parte</h3>
+
+        <p>Las cookies de primera parte son cookies establecidas por la página web en la barra URL de la parte superior de la página.</p>
 
-        <p>Las cookies de primera parte son cookies establecidas por la p&aacute;gina web en la barra URL de la parte superior de la p&aacute;gina.</p>
+        <p>Desde los primeros días de internet, se hizo evidente que sería ventajoso para las páginas web el poder almacenar información en un ordenador para un acceso futuro.
+            Por ejemplo, una página web que muestre información meteorológica podría solicitar al usuario un código postal y luego almacenarlo en una cookie.
+            La próxima vez que el usuario visite la página web, la información meteorológica se cargará automáticamente para ese código postal, sin que el usuario tenga que volver a introducirlo.</p>
 
-        <p>Desde los primeros d&iacute;as de internet se hizo obvio que ser&iacute;a algo ventajoso para las p&aacute;ginas web el poder guardar informaci&oacute;n en un ordenador para un acceso futuro. Por ejemplo,
-            una p&aacute;gina web que muestra informaci&oacute;n del tiempo podr&iacute;a preguntar al usuario por un c&oacute;digo postal, y luego guardarlo en una cookie. La pr&oacute;xima vez que el usuario visitara la
-            p&aacute;gina web, la informaci&oacute;n del tiempo ser&iacute;a autom&aacute;ticamente cargada para ese c&oacute;digo postal, sin que el usuario tenga que poner su c&oacute;digo postal, y sin la necesidad por parte del usuario
-            de crear una cuenta en la p&aacute;gina web (que ser&iacute;a excesivo para una tarea tan simple).</p>
+        <p>Como todo en la web, gente inteligente descubrió todo tipo de maneras de abusar de las cookies para hacer cosas que los usuarios no aprobarían si supieran que estaban ocurriendo.
+            Por ejemplo, una página web puede establecer una cookie con un número de serie único en un dispositivo.
+            Luego, cada vez que un usuario visite la página web con ese dispositivo, puede vincularse a un perfil único que el servidor mantiene para ese número de serie,
+            incluso si el dispositivo se conecta desde diferentes direcciones IP.</p>
 
-        <p>Como todo lo dem&aacute;s en la web, gente inteligente averigu&oacute; todas las formas de abusar de las cookies para hacer cosas que los usuarios no aprobar&iacute;an si supieran que est&aacute;n ocurriendo. Por
-            ejemplo, una p&aacute;gina web puede establecer una cookie con un n&aacute;mero de serie &uacute;nico en un dispositivo. Luego, cada vez que el usuario visite la p&aacute;gina web con ese dispositivo, puede ser
-            vinculado a un perfil &uacute;nico, incluso si el dispositivo se conecta desde direcciones IP diferentes, como a menudo hacen los tel&eacute;fonos celulares.</p>
+        <p>Casi todas las páginas web con logins requieren que las cookies estén habilitadas para que el usuario pueda iniciar sesión.
+            Así es como se aseguran de que sigues siendo tú al pasar de una página a otra de la web, y es, en mi opinión, el único uso legítimo de las cookies.</p>
 
-        <p>Muchas p&aacute;ginas web con inicios de sesi&oacute;n requieren que sean habilitadas las cookies de primera parte para que un determinado usuario siga conectado en dicha sesi&oacute;n. Las cookies no
-            son la &uacute;nica forma en que una p&aacute;gina web puede mantener conectado en una sesi&oacute;n a un usuario mientras se mueve de una p&aacute;gina a otra en ese sitio web, pero si una p&aacute;gina web en particular
-            ha elegido implementar inicios de sesi&oacute;n de esa manera, la &uacute;nica forma de poder usar la funcionalidad de ese sitio web ser&aacute; habilitando cookies de primera parte.</p>
+        <p>El sistema WebView de Android trata las cookies como un ajuste a nivel de aplicación, lo que significa que las cookies están activadas o desactivadas para todas las pestañas de Navegador Privado.
+            El resultado es que la configuración de las cookies de la pestaña que se muestra en ese momento controla también la configuración de las cookies de todas las pestañas del fondo.
+            Si tienes una pestaña en segundo plano que tiene las cookies habilitadas para poder entrar en un sitio web, y cambias a una pestaña que no tiene las cookies habilitadas,
+            se deshabilitan las cookies para todas las pestañas.
+            Si la pestaña en segundo plano hace una petición, por ejemplo, para ver si hay información actualizada, esa petición se enviará sin cookies, lo que hará que el sitio web cierre la sesión.
+            Esta es una limitación que se eliminará con el lanzamiento de <a href="https://www.stoutner.com/category/privacy-browser-android-roadmap/">Privacy WebView</a> en la serie 4.x.</p>
 
-        <p>Si las cookies de primera parte est&aacute;n habilitadas pero Javascript est&aacute; deshabilitado, el icono de privacidad ser&aacute; amarillo <img src="../en/images/warning.png" height="16" width="16"> como advertencia.</p>
+        <p>Si las cookies están activadas pero JavaScript está desactivado, el icono de privacidad será amarillo <img class="inline" src="../shared_images/warning.svg"> como advertencia.</p>
 
 
-        <h3><img class="title" src="../en/images/cookie_dark_blue.png"> Cookies de terceras partes</h3>
+        <h3><svg class="header"><use href="../shared_images/cookie.svg#icon"/></svg> Cookies de terceros</h3>
 
-        <p>Las cookies de terceras partes son establecidas por ciertas partes de una p&aacute;gina web que son cargadas desde servidores diferentes a la URL de la parte superior de la p&aacute;gina. Por ejemplo,
-            la mayor&iacute;a de p&aacute;ginas web que tienen anuncios los cargan desde una compa&ntilde;&iacute;a de publicidad de terceros, como <a href="https://www.google.com/adsense/start/#?modal_active=none">Ad Sense</a>
-            de Google. Cada vez que se carga la p&aacute;gina web, solicita a la compa&ntilde;&iacute;a de publicidad que muestre un anuncio. La compa&ntilde;&iacute;a de publicidad analiza cualquier informaci&oacute;n que pueda tener sobre el usuario,
-            analiza la tasa actual que los anunciantes est&aacute;n dispuestos a pagar por sus anuncios, y selecciona uno  para mostrar. La secci&oacute;n de la p&aacute;gina web que muestra los anuncios es cargada desde el servidor
-            de la compa&ntilde;&iacute;a de terceros en vez de hacerlo desde el servidor principal.</p>
+        <p>Las cookies de terceros son instaladas por partes de un sitio web que se cargan desde servidores diferentes a la URL que aparece en la parte superior de la página.
+            No hay ninguna buena razón para activar las cookies de terceros. La versión 3.8 de Privacy Browser eliminó la opción, e incluso Google planea
+            <a href="https://www.theverge.com/2020/1/14/21064698/google-third-party-cookies-chrome-two-years-privacy-safari-firefox">desactivarlas en un futuro.</a>.</p>
 
-        <p>Ya que la mayoría de los anuncios en internet se muestran desde solo unas peque&ntilde;as compa&ntilde;&iacute;as, no les llev&oacute; a &eacute;stas mucho tiempo en darse cuenta que podr&iacute;an establecer una cookie de seguimiento
-            en el dispositivo del usuario y as&iacute; conocer cualquier lugar al que el usuario va. Cada vez que un anuncio se carga desde una compa&ntilde;&iacute;a, lo primero que hace es comprobar si el dispositivo ya tiene un
-            &uacute;nico n&uacute;mero de serie en una cookie de seguimiento. Si es as&iacute;, busca el perfil para ese n&uacute;mero de serie y toma nota del nuevo sitio web. Es por esto que un usuario puede hacer una b&uacute;squeda en
-            una p&aacute;gina web por un producto que normalmente no busca, como nueces, y luego de pronto empieza a ver anuncios de nueces en cada p&aacute;gina web que visita.</p>
 
-        <p>Adem&aacute;s de compa&ntilde;&iacute;as de publicidad, las p&aacute;ginas de redes sociales descubrieron que tambi&eacute;n pod&iacute;an entrar en acci&oacute;n. Hace unos pocos a&ntilde;os, las principales p&aacute;ginas de redes sociales
-            como Facebook y Twitter convencieron a un gran n&uacute;mero de p&aacute;ginas web que ser&iacute;a por su mejor inter&eacute;s colocar peque&ntilde;os iconos de redes sociales en sus p&aacute;ginas. &Eacute;stos no son s&oacute;lo im&aacute;genes.
-            Contienen <a href="https://developers.facebook.com/docs/plugins/like-button/">c&oacute;digo incrustado</a> que enlazan de nuevo a la web de la red social, y entre otras cosas cargan una cookie de terceras partes en el dispositivo.
-            Estas cookies se colocan aunque el usuario no tenga una cuenta con la plataforma de la red social. A trav&eacute;s del tiempo, compa&ntilde;&iacute;as como Facebook (la cual tambi&eacute;n corre una red de anuncios) han constru&iacute;do un gran
-            n&uacute;mero de perfiles detallados sobre personas que <a href="http://www.theverge.com/2016/5/27/11795248/facebook-ad-network-non-users-cookies-plug-ins">ni siquiera han creado una cuenta en su web</a>.
+        <h3><svg class="header"><use href="../shared_images/web.svg#icon"/></svg> Almacenamiento DOM</h3>
 
-        <p>Pr&aacute;cticamente no existe una buena raz&oacute;n por la cual se deban habilitar las cookies de terceras partes. En dispositivos con Android KitKat o m&aacute;s antiguos (versi&oacute;n <= 4.4.4 o API <= 20). WebView no
-            <a href="https://developer.android.com/reference/android/webkit/CookieManager.html#acceptThirdPartyCookies(android.webkit.WebView)">diferencia entre cookies de primera parte y de terceras partes</a>. Así que habilitando las cookies de
-            primera parte se habilitar&aacute;n tambi&eacute;n las de terceras partes.</p>
+        <p>El almacenamiento del Modelo de Objetos del Documento, también conocido como almacenamiento web, es como cookies con esteroides.
+            Mientras que el tamaño máximo de almacenamiento combinado para todas las cookies de una sola URL es de 4 kilobytes, el almacenamiento DOM puede soportar
+            <a href="https://en.wikipedia.org/wiki/Web_storage#Features">megabytes por sitio</a>. A diferencia de las cookies, el almacenamiento DOM no envía todos los datos de las cabeceras con cada solicitud.
+            Más bien, utiliza JavaScript para leer y escribir datos, lo que significa que no funciona cuando JavaScript está desactivado.</p>
 
 
-        <h3><img class="title" src="../en/images/ic_web_dark_blue.png"> Almacenamiento DOM</h3>
+        <h3><svg class="header"><use href="../shared_images/subtitles.svg#icon"/></svg> Datos de formulario</h3>
 
-        <p>El almacenamiento Modelo de Objeto de Documento (Document Object Model), tambi&eacute;n conocido como almacenamiento web, es como cookies en esteroides. Mientras el tama&ntilde;o de almacenamiento combinado m&aacute;ximo para todas las cookies
-            de una &uacute;nica URL es de 4 kilobytes, el almacenamiento DOM puede tener <a href="https://en.wikipedia.org/wiki/Web_storage#Storage_size">megabytes por sitio web</a>. Debido a que el almacenamiento DOM usa Javascript para leer y escribir
-            los datos, habilitarlo no har&aacute; nada a menos que Javascript sea habilitado tambi&eacute;n.</p>
+        <p>Los datos de formulario contienen la información introducida en los formularios web, como los nombres de los usuarios, las direcciones, los números de teléfono, etc.,
+            y los listan en un cuadro desplegable en futuras visitas.
+            A diferencia de las otras formas de almacenamiento local, los datos de los formularios no se envían al servidor web sin una interacción específica del usuario.
+            A partir de Android Oreo (versión 8.0, API 26), los datos de formulario de WebView fueron sustituidos por el
+            <a href="https://medium.com/@bherbst/getting-androids-autofill-to-work-for-you-21435debea1">servicio Autofill o Autorelleno</a>.
+            Por ello, los controles para los datos de los formularios ya no aparecen en los dispositivos Android más nuevos.</p>
 
 
-        <h3><img class="title" src="../en/images/ic_subtitles_dark_blue.png"> Datos de formulario</h3>
+        <h3><svg class="header"><use href="../shared_images/delete_forever.svg#icon"/></svg> Borrar y Salir</h3>
 
-        <p>Los datos de formulario contienen informaci&oacute;n escrita en formularios web, como nombres de usuario, direcciones, n&uacute;meros de tel&eacute;fono, etc&eacute;tera, y los enumera en un cuadro desplegable en futuras visitas.
-            A diferencia de las otras formas de almacenamiento local, los datos de formulario no son enviados al servidor web sin una interacci&oacute;n espec&iacute;fica del usuario.</p>
+        <p>Borrar y salir se ejecuta cada vez que se cierra la última pestaña o se selecciona Borrar y salir en el menú de navegación.
+            Por defecto borra las cookies, el almacenamiento DOM, los datos del formulario, el logcat y la caché de WebView.
+            Luego borra manualmente los directorios <code>app_webview</code> y <code>cache</code>.
+            El comportamiento de Borrar y Salir se puede configurar en los ajustes.</p>
     </body>
 </html>
\ No newline at end of file